Globalmarketfield.com

Investment scams
https://globalmarketfield.com

Globalmarketfield.com, a recently registered domain, is currently involved in an investment scam. The site promises attractive returns on investments, but once you invest, the scammers disappear with your money. The contact numbers provided on the website are no longer operational, and the business address listed is fictitious. As of this report, the website has been active for only 59 days, and there is no presence of the company on any social media platforms, raising further suspicions about its legitimacy.

An investment scam is a fraudulent scheme where scammers entice individuals to invest money with promises of high returns, only to steal the funds.

An investment scam often involves enticing offers that promise high returns with little or no risk. Scammers typically use persuasive language and create a sense of urgency to pressure individuals into making quick decisions. They may present fake testimonials or fabricated success stories to establish credibility. These scams often involve complex schemes that seem legitimate at first glance. Scammers might claim to have access to exclusive investment opportunities or insider information. They may use technical jargon to confuse and impress potential victims. Fraudsters often request personal information or upfront fees, promising that these are necessary steps to secure the investment. Once they gain trust, they disappear with the money, leaving victims with significant financial losses. It's crucial to recognize these red flags to avoid falling prey to such deceitful tactics.
